Those hand held sewing things are awful. Don't waste your money.
I think turning up and hemming the shirts would depend on how much is being taken up. You don't want it too bulky.
You could cut across the middle somewhere and just do a simple seam, if you don't mind that look (or if you are doing 2 different colour shirts, switch halves to make it a feature)
As for the shorts, are they elastic waist? If so, cut open a hoke in the part the elastic goes and shorten the elastic. If it's a normal waist, I normally just put in a couple of darts (and undo them as they grow)
Janome and Brother are great sewing machines for beginners. And I'm not sure over there, but most places here offer a free first sewing lesson when you buy a machine.
